Raytheon is seeking a highly motivated Software Infrastructure Engineering candidate to be an active participant on the Software Infrastructure development team for our Modernized Infrastructure projects, working with cutting edge technologies in products that help to protect our warfighter.

What You Will Do:

  • Support infrastructure/DevOps build and automation activities utilizing programming/scripting skills (Ruby, Python, Go, PowerShell, and Java) and continuous integration / continuous delivery (CI/CD) pipelines.
  • Participate in collaborative, cross-disciplined integrated product teams, often employing agile system and software development operations to plan, specify, design, test, and integrate complex software and systems solutions.
  • Develop Modernized Software Infrastructure utilizing DevOps tools such as: Ansible, Chef, and the Atlassian Tool suite.
  • Develop DevOps concepts, Containerization, and related product development for our program’s new modernized Infrastructure systems using tools such as: Docker, Rancher, Kubernetes.
  • Collaborate with other disciplines and senior technical staff, in addition to producing planning and technical work products for internal customers to form original solutions to complex problems.
  • Work in an advanced product development team environment with systems and Software Infrastructure Engineers. 

Qualifications You Must Have:

  • Master’s Degree in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M)
  • Experience in software development utilizing scripting languages such as: Python, Perl, Ruby, Java, Bash, or Shell.
  • This position requires 12 months or less of relevant professional work experience (excluding internships).
  • The ability to obtain and maintain a U.S. government issued security clearance is required. U.S. citizenship is required, as only U.S. citizens are eligible for a security clearance
